In a Mixture, the ratio of Milk and Water is 7: 5. If
12 litre mixture drawn off and replace by 8 litre water then the ratio of Milk and Water become 1 : 1, then find out milk quantity in Initial Mixture?Solution
Let the Initial quantity of Mixture be= 12x Total mixture after 12 litre of mixture drawn off = (12x-12) According to question, Quantity of Milk = (12x-12) × 7/12 Quantity of Water = (12x-12) × 5/12 After adding 8 litre water, Quantity of water in Mixture = (12x-12) × 5/12+ 8 Ratio of Milk and water after replacing = 1 : 1 ((12x-12) × 7/12)/((12x-12)× 5/12+ 8) = 1/1 (12x-12)×  7/12 = (12x-12) × 5/12 + 8 (84x-84)/12 = (60x-60)/12 + 8 84x-84=60x-60+96 x=5 So total Mixture = 12x = 12 × 5 = 60 litre Total milk in Initial Mixture = 60/12 × 7 = 35 litre
